Peach Thumbprint Cookies: The Easy, Juicy Treat You’ll Love

- 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 2 large eggs
- 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
- 3 cups all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on baking powder
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1 cup peach preserves
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a mixing bowl, cream together the butter and sugar until light and fluffy.
- Add eggs one at a time, mixing well after each addition, then stir in the vanilla.
- Combine the flour, baking powder,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ually add to the butter mixture, mixing until just combined.
- Roll tablespoons of dough into balls and place them on a baking sheet lined with parchment paper.
- Make an indentation in the center of each ball using your thumb.
- Fill each indentation with a small amount of peach preserves.
- Bake for 12-15 minutes or until the edges are lightly golden. Allow to cool on the baking sheet before transferring to a wire rack.
Notes
- For best results, use fresh peach preserves.
- Experiment with different fruit preserves to customize the flavors.
